    Understanding Suede Material

    Suede is a popular material, known for its softness and unique texture. Understanding its characteristics and types can help you decide if suede shoes fit your summer wardrobe.

    Characteristics of Suede

    Suede features several distinct characteristics:

    • Softness: Suede has a velvety feel, making it comfortable against the skin.
    • Breathability: Suede allows air to circulate, providing a cooler experience than some other materials.
    • Texture: The unique texture often elevates the style of an outfit.
    • Durability: With proper care, suede can withstand daily wear, though it’s less resilient to water.
    • Color variety: Suede comes in many colors, allowing for versatile styling options.

    These qualities make suede a worthwhile addition to your collection, even in warmer months.

    Considerations for Wearing Suede in Summer

    Wearing suede shoes in summer involves several key considerations to ensure comfort and style.

    Weather Conditions

    Check the weather before stepping out in suede. High humidity or rain can damage suede, leading to stains or stiffness. If it’s a particularly hot and dry day, suede’s breathability works in your favor, allowing air circulation to keep your feet cool. On scorching days, open-toed or backless suede options, such as sandals, offer additional ventilation and comfort.

    See Also  How to Resole Climbing Shoes: A Complete Guide to Extend Their Life and Performance

    Maintenance and Care Tips

    Clean suede shoes regularly to maintain their appearance. Use a soft brush or cloth to remove dust and dirt. For tough stains, a suede eraser can work wonders. Treat your suede shoes with a waterproof spray designed for suede; apply this before wearing them in summer conditions. This helps repel water and stains, preserving their quality. If you get caught in unexpected rain, gently blot the water with a towel and allow the shoes to air dry. Avoid direct sunlight during drying to prevent fading. Lastly, store your suede shoes in a cool, dry area, using shoe trees to maintain shape and prevent creases.

    Alternatives to Suede for Summer

    If you’re looking for summer footwear options, several materials work better than suede in heat. Explore these alternatives to keep your feet cool and stylish.

    Other Shoe Materials

    • Canvas: Canvas shoes offer breathability and are lightweight. They’re perfect for casual outings and come in various colors and patterns.
    • Leather: While slightly heavier, leather is durable and moldable, providing a comfortable fit. Opt for perforated designs for added ventilation.
    • Mesh: Mesh shoes feature many small openings that promote airflow, making them ideal for active summer days. They’re often used in athletic footwear.
    • Synthetic fabrics: Materials like polyurethane can mimic suede’s appearance while offering water resistance. They’re often lighter and easier to clean.
    • Espadrilles: This classic summer style pairs well with casual wear. Made from canvas or cotton fabric, espadrilles usually have a jute sole for comfort.
    • Sandals: Available in various designs, sandals provide maximum breathability. Look for styles with arch support for prolonged wear.
    • Loafers: Loafers in materials like canvas or leather can easily transition from casual to semi-formal settings. Choose lighter colors for a summer vibe.
    • Slip-ons: Slip-on shoes offer comfort and ease. Numerous styles exist, ranging from casual to dressy, ensuring a suitable option for every occasion.
